Output 3e8cbc6e6d033962fa573b24e66ecb7deade5da4e2fd0f9f1418aef2e30e93e4:0

value
6402677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68a3df06bfc3e37433f9be44da2ce1a540eff74d OP_EQUAL
address
3BEJWTtkUxQfsHotjTrrUqZrd2buV6VBT3
transaction
3e8cbc6e6d033962fa573b24e66ecb7deade5da4e2fd0f9f1418aef2e30e93e4
confirmations
288025
spent
true